التعريف

Not moving or unable to move; staying in one place without any movement.

الاستخدام والفروق الدقيقة

"Immobile" is formal and often describes people, animals, or objects that literally can't move, often due to injury, fear, or being fixed. Not used for vehicles or abstract concepts. Synonyms: "motionless," "stationary." Do not confuse with "mobile" (able to move).
